                    Simulation of urban flooding/waterlogging processes:Principle,models and prospects



                                                 XU Zongxue,YE Chenlei
                        (1. Beijing Key Laboratory of Urban Hydrological Cycle and Sponge City Technology,Beijing  100875,China;
                                  2. College of Water Sciences,Beijing Normal University,Beijing  100875,China)


                   Abstract: Under the impact of climate change and human activities, urban flooding/waterlogging is becom⁃
                   ing serious in China year by year. Based on the study of urban hydrological cycle,hydrological and hydro⁃
                   dynamic models for the simulation of urban flooding/waterlogging processes should be developed. This kind
                   of model is a very important tool for the understanding of urban flooding/waterlogging mechanism, mitiga⁃
                   tion of flooding/waterlogging disaster and assessment of the mitigation effect of disaster for the sponge city
                   construction. In this paper, urban flooding/waterlogging and sponge city construction in China is reviewed,
                   and the principle for urban flooding/waterlogging simulation is analyzed. Hydrological models, hydrodynamic
                   models and coupled hydrological-hydrodynamic models are reviewed,and the widely used urban flooding/wa⁃
                   terlogging models are summarized. Then, hotspots related to urban flooding/waterlogging simulation are pre⁃
                   sented,and future prospects are investigated.
                   Keywords:urban flooding/waterlogging simulation;hydrological hydrodynamic model;integrated urban water
                   system;flooding/waterlogging forecasting and operation;smart water
